Fabrication Aluminum – A Introduction to Stock and Techniques CNC milling of metal has become the essential process for manufacturers across multiple industries. This overview explores the substances commonly used, ranging from 6061 to 7075, each offering specific properties regarding hardness and weldability . Standard processes include precision cutting using automated machines , allowing for the manufacture of complicated parts with high precision. Understanding the particular attributes of the aluminum grade and selecting the appropriate cutting procedure is important to achieving expected results and reducing excess. Aluminum CNC Machines: Choosing the Right Equipment Selecting an ideal CNC for processing aluminum parts requires careful thought . Elements to assess include a type of aluminum being used, an scale of your workpieces, and your finances . Different aluminum CNC machines feature distinct capabilities; for example , a miniature mill might be adequate for detailed engraving, while the bigger 5-axis machine is required for complex shapes and mass output. In conclusion, investigating several options and discussing specialists is vital to arrive at a sound decision . CNC Systems for Light Metal: Performance and Productivity Utilizing CNC equipment for light metal fabrication delivers substantial performance improvements compared to manual methods. The precision achieved through computer controlled milling reduces stock waste and allows for the production of complex components with reliable standard. Efficiency is further here improved through minimal programming durations and the ability to execute multiple items automatically. Furthermore, computerized manufacturing typically requires fewer personnel, lowering labor expenses. Consider these upsides: Increased throughput Minimized waste rates Improved component quality Reduced labor outlays
